4 years ago@HalfBekend Microsoft Authenticator supports two different types of 2 step verification with two different types of QR code.
Microsoft services will encourage you to use their proprietary system that supports push notifications and requires a different shared secret for each device. This is enabled by a custom QR code format that cannot be read by Google Authenticator or 1Password.
But it also supports the industry standard OATH Time-based One Time Passcode protocol that is based on hashing a single shared secret with the current time. If a particular service claims to support Google Authenticator then this is the system that is being used and you can be confident that 1Password will be able to read the QR code.
If for whatever reason it cannot read the QR code, you will not be able to provide the 6 digit passcode to the website and 2 step verification will not be enabled.
